i ham , i tthit i vat ; i lak

v.

espouse – Example: Late in life he espoused a new religion = A tar hnuah biaknak phung thar aa lak

i ham , kan i thi lai tiah bia i kam

v.

betroth

i hauh len , hnachet ngaiin bia i al len

v.

squabble

i hawikomh tthannak , i remhnak

n.

rapproachement

i hel , i mer lengmang

v.

gyrate

i hel hulh le hnahnok ngaiin i thuat i den

n.

melee

i hel i mer lengmang , aa changchang in i thiah lengmang

v.

rotate

i helnak , aa chang aa chang in i thiahnak , i mernak

n.

rotation

i hlauh , i tthangh

adj.

awake

i hlawh , per , peh

v.

jump
